I bought this Dot Chart (a while ago, oops….) and I have finally got round to trying it out and in a nutshell, I just loved the colours and the way that the paints went down onto the cardstock, this may not be a good thing really, cause now, I may need more lol.
I started by stamping out the Mondo Succulent Pot with Fadeout Ink so I could do a ‘no line’ technique.
The sentiment came from the Succulent Sentiments Set which of course coordinates perfectly.
And for a bit of sparkle I added some Glitter Pen and some Clear Droplets.
